Bold Strategy wrote:anyone seen the changes for the 12/13 season? going to a 10 team competition, then there something with a 4 round 40 over competition as well. I think there will be matches on test weekend....

And an extra LO Division, 10 teams A to D, 8 teams E to G if I remember correctly but that may change depending on how teams go with numbers this season. I like 10 teams in the LO's with 18 rounds it means we get to play each team twice. 8 teams are ok, but can be worse if a team pulls out or is regularly forfeiting. I hope they don't have any more hard wicket teams, but you have to expand somehow, and I doubt there are any spare turf ovals going around.

More division means more finals with less teams should mean tighter competition :D.
